PURPOSE: A polyester-polyacetal block copolymer is provided to be biodegradable and to have excellent physical properties as engineering plastics.;CONSTITUTION: In a polyester-polyacetal block copolymer, polyacetal is coupled to a polyester. The polyester is obtained by reacting a dicarboxylic acid component and diol component. The dicarboxylic component consists of 25-95 mol% of an aliphatic dicarboxylic acid or a derivative thereof, 3-70 mol% of an aromatic dicarboxylic acid or a derivative thereof, 1-5 mol% of a dicarboxylic acid which contains a metal sulfonate group, 3-70 mol% of an aromatic dicarboxylic acid or a derivative thereof, and 1-5 mol% of a dicarboxylic acid which contains a metal sulfonate group. The diol component consists of 75-99 mol% of a C1-6 alkanediol and 1-25 mol% of ether group-containing diol.;COPYRIGHT KIPO 2013
